About Sora
Sora is the boldest of her litter, always curious and alert to the world around her. This little brown and chocolate Domestic Short Hair loves her meals and often purrs during feeding times, making food a great way for her to bond. She’s become increasingly affectionate, sometimes curling up on the bed or even climbing onto your lap for a cozy moment. While Sora prefers to choose how she interacts with people rather than being held, she responds wonderfully to gentle voices and slow movements. Once comfortable, her playful spirit shines. She enjoys chasing toys and pouncing on her siblings, especially fond of anything that invites a hunt. Sora has also been excellent with her litter box habits, consistently demonstrating good manners. Her journey has blossomed with the right companionship, and she thrives in a calm environment.
